PS: Joomla re-Captcha plugin is temporarily broken.

It's a known Joomla problem. So JoomlaCode tracker ticket here:

http://joomlacode.org/gf/project/joomla/tracker/?action=TrackerItemEdit&tracker_id=8103&tracker_item_id=32576

The last I saw it was schedule for fix in Joomla 2.5.17 and 3.2.1.
